Abstract

This study aims to discover and see how power points and videos are used during online learning as well as its effects on student learning outcomes in online learning on light wave material in class XI Science SMA Negeri 1 Bongomeme, SMA Negeri 1 Dungaliyo and SMA Negeri 1 Tibawa. The research method used is descriptive quantitative. The research subjects were 283 students of class XI science. Data collection techniques used were questionnaires and learning outcome tests. The data analysis technique used were descriptive and quantitative analysis. The results of this study indicate that, based on their respective indicators, the use of power points and films/videos in online learning obtain a percentage value of 80.25% and 79.97% respectively, both of which are included within the criteria of strong. On average, the student learning outcomes in three schools are above minimum require score (KKM) of 75. Here, the average value of student learning outcomes at SMA Negeri 1 Bongomeme 77.52, SMA Negeri 1 Dungaliyo 79.18, SMA Negeri 1 Tibawa is 80.91.
